til,
the 2008 Chinese melamine milk scandal. Where a corporation put the chemical precursor to plastic
production “melamine” into their baby formula to get falsified protein levels resulting is tens of thousands of hospitalizations. The Chinese government gave the chairwoman of the company a life sentence, and the two people that provided the chemicals and bad milk were executed.
OpenBSD’s current stance on vibecoding in the core system:
“OpenBSD needs rights granted by a human copyright holder, and that as of now “the Copyright system does not have a way” for non-human-produced files to contain the permissions OpenBSD needs for combination and redistribution.”
They are willing to use AI tools to find bugs, but all code has to be hand written.
